![]() written by Anna Edmundson and Chris Boyian and published by the Macleay Museum, at the University of Sydney. The
book has been published to coincide with the exhibition Adornment: jewellery, dress and body decoration from Australia and the
Pacific at the Macleay Museum at the University of Sydney being held in
conjunction with the Oceanic Art Society of Australia. The
exhibition is outstanding and draws on the permanent collections of the Macleay
Museum and the private collections of members of the Oceanic Art Society. The
book brings together a wide range of beautiful, rare and historically
significant items of 19th and 20th
century, jewellery, dress and body ornament from the
region of Oceania. Most of these pieces
have never been displayed before.
